    Was using a PS4 controller wired to laptop. Found this “PRO” controller and knew I needed to give it a try. Hated the wire and wanted back buttons. This is a excellent controller which feels and looks great. User configurability is great. The buttons and sticks that can be changed out are super easy to do. Battery life is outstanding. I use it mainly for travel and the protective case isn’t overly huge. Only had it for a short period so can’t comment on longevity and problems others have had with buttons and sticks going bad. Can’t say one bad thing so far about this controller. I price matched and paid $139.99. Standard Microsoft warranty now 1 year suggest paying an extra $20 by calling Microsoft Xbox tech support to extend warranty for a total of 3 years. I believe you have 45 days or so after purchase to add this extended coverage. Also recommend using the Microsoft wireless adapter ($25 extra) instead of the Bluetooth connection. Heard you can have connection issues using standard Bluetooth. All in all great controller upgrade and at the moment would recommend.

    You just have to get this. Grips are good and help for long-term play with feel and sweaty hands. Triggers add to your options and how you play with three selectable configurations (+default) that you can customize via the Xbox accessories (computer) app. Just the fact that you can customize how all the buttons are configured for multiple setups makes this worth the money. I originally got this thinking that I needed it for teh directional pad that can be replaced with the concave pad (which is more comfortable). I was surprised to discover myself playing with the left directional stick that I had caused me to get the Elite2 -- the new adjustability allowed me to set it up the tension the way I wanted for games. Even SFV use felt good and more predictable that I could honestly play that as well as the concave directional. I think if the retail was $149 instead of $199 (or $179 on sale) this would probably be more palatable though.
